Following a difficult 2022-23 campaign, Liverpool have added only two new players to their squad.

Virgil van Dijk has admitted Liverpool still have defensive problems despite signing two players this summer.

Liverpool have come under criticism for their relatively quiet transfer window this summer. Having finished the Premier League in the fifth spot, the Reds were expected to increase their squad depth in several areas.

Alexis Mac Allister and Dominik Szoboszlai are both expected to become key players for Liverpool next season. However, Liverpool could sign more players until the transfer window deadline.

“A lot of players are leaving. Your captain and vice-captain and at the moment there are only two incomings,” the Dutch defender said.

“The way we have been playing, in possession really good but when you concede it’s not good, so I can understand some people having doubts.

“Let’s see if more players are coming in and then we have to be ready again for a long season. We have to be confident, we should be confident and we should still be learning each and every day.”

He added: “There have been characters leaving, players who have played a big part in the success, but others have to step up. That’s a nice challenge in my opinion. We should be excited. I’m very excited, so let’s give it a go.”
